A

rational number

can be defined as any number that can be expressed or written in the p/q form, where ‘p’ and ‘q’ are integers and q is a non-zero number. An irrational number on the other hand cannot be expressed in p/q form and the decimal expansion of an irrational number is non-repeating and non-terminating.

How can I tell if a number is irrational?

All numbers that are not rational are considered irrational. An irrational number

can be written as a decimal, but not as a fraction

. An irrational number has endless non-repeating digits to the right of the decimal point.

How do you know if a number is rational?

A rational number is a

number that can be written as a ratio

. That means it can be written as a fraction, in which both the numerator (the number on top) and the denominator (the number on the bottom) are whole numbers. The number 8 is a rational number because it can be written as the fraction 8/1.
